Your course fees
Before applying for a course, it’s important to understand how course fees work. Your fees will depend on several factors, including your citizenship, residency status and the units that you choose. At Murdoch, you pay for the individual units you enrol in, rather than an overall course fee.

Student discounts
Once you are enrolled as a Murdoch student, your student ID offers a range of benefits and discounts, including public transport, events and entertainment around Perth. You also have the option to join the Murdoch Guild of Students to enjoy benefits and discounts around our campus.
